What's the main difference between an AI demo video and a traditional screen recording?
A traditional screen recording captures raw footage, requiring significant manual editing, voiceover recording, and graphic additions. AI demo videos, however, automate most of this. They intelligently capture UI elements, generate natural-sounding voiceovers from text, orchestrate camera movements, and automatically update sections based on product changes, resulting in a much faster, more scalable, and often more polished output.

How do AI demo videos handle product updates and UI changes?
AI demo video platforms are designed to manage product updates efficiently. Instead of re-recording an entire demo, you can often update specific sections or elements within the platform. The AI can re-render the affected parts, ensuring your demos always reflect the latest product UI and features with minimal effort, keeping your marketing content evergreen.
